Average Anesthesiology Salary in New York

As of January 12, 2026, an Anesthesiology in New York earns approximately $700,000 per year ($58,333 monthly). Based on an average 49-hour work week, this translates to about $292 per hour. Looking for a broader view? See the Anesthesiology salary overview or compare nearby states below.

Based on
4 salaries

How Much Do Anesthesiologys Make in New York?

From 4 verified physician salary submissions in New York, SalaryDr is seeing total compensation ranging from $650,000 to $966,000, with top performers (90th percentile) earning up to $966,000 annually. Compared to the national median of $700,000, Anesthesiology salaries in New York are in line with the national median.

Bonuses, Hours Worked, and Job Satisfaction

In New York, the salary progression for anesthesiology physicians shows significant growth potential. Entry-level positions start at $649,500, while those with more than 10 years of experience earn a typical salary of $833,000 - a 28% increase.

Local Practice Settings and Employers in New York

On average, base salary accounts for 93% of total compensation—about $686,750—with the remaining amount coming from bonuses, profit sharing, and incentives.

Cost of Living Analysis

Overall Cost Index:132% of national average
Housing Costs:148% of national average
Healthcare Costs:105% of national average
State Income Tax:Yes
Tax Burden:High
Salary Adjusted for Cost of Living:
$530,303
Lower cost of living increases purchasing power by -24%
